The San Francisco FBI on Thursday released new surveillance video in the case of the kidnapping of Monica de Leon Bearda US citizen, who was abducted in Tepatitlan, Jalisco, Mexico, while walking home from work with her dog on November 29, 2022.
In the first video, lasting 42 seconds, Monica is seen dressed in black walking down the street with her pet. In addition, the vehicles used in the execution of the kidnapping are seen: a volkswagen jetta silvery, a Dodge Charger gray and a Chevrolet Suburban white.
The second video shows the escape of 3 vehicles after the kidnapping of Monica, who confronted several suspects and was forced into a gray Volkswagen Jetta. Police indicate that a total of five people participated in the commission of the crime.
In the images, the young woman’s dog is also seen loose on the street while she was kidnapped. Later a relative of the victim located him. The FBI is offering a reward of up to $40,000 for information that leads to finding Monica.
Meanwhile, Robert Tripp, in charge of the San Francisco FBI office, reported that the kidnappers had been negotiating with the family of the young woman, who arrived in Mexico for work reasons in July 2022, local media reported.
